Vendors along with their horses waiting for the visitors at lake View Point

Vendors along with their horses waiting for the visitors at lake View Point
APP24-261120 ISLAMABAD: November 26 - Vendors along with their horses waiting for the visitors at lake View Point. APP Photo by Irshad Sheikh
Vendors along with their horses waiting for the visitors at lake View Point
APP24-261120

APP Services